
Carlisle-based referee John Mulligan has been promoted by the FA this week to operate in the middle for the Vanarama National League from 2023/24.
In addition, John will also referee Under-21 teams at elite level in Premier League 2, as well as acting as a fourth official for both EFL League One and League Two.
Cumberland FA referee development officer, Scott Taylor, said: “We are so pleased for John, as he has gained a fully deserved FA promotion to Level 2a.
“Having missed out as part of the mid-season promotion, John worked even harder on his game over the past few months, which highlights his commitment to refereeing.
“John is one of our county Centre of Refereeing Excellence (CORE) group coaches and we often talk about resilience to younger referees and those wishing to progress from grassroots level. John is the perfect example of that attribute.
“Personally, I am really looking forward to working with him again on appointments, as we have done many Step 1 and Step 2 games together when he was an assistant referee a few seasons ago.
“Everyone at Cumberland FA congratulates John on his achievement and wishes him well for the season ahead.”
